Guthrie Cortland Medical Center is a medical center in Cortland, New York, providing a range of clinical services to patients across the region. It offers care in cardiology, behavioral health, cancer treatment through the Renzi Cancer Center, and other specialties, serving individuals with diverse medical needs. The center has been serving the Cortland-area community for more than 125 years and employs 300 providers across 12 medical fields and 10 specialties. It maintains a patient portal and offers online appointment scheduling, video visits, and access to health records. The center emphasizes quality care through advanced diagnostics, treatment, and surgical services delivered in a compassionate environment. It operates a laboratory with extended weekday hours and weekend availability, and has invested in new medical imaging equipment, including plans for a new CT scanner to improve diagnostic speed. The Renzi Cancer Center provides comprehensive cancer care in a dedicated, state-of-the-art facility. The medical center supports clinical education through rotations for advanced practice provider students and offers training opportunities in nursing, medical education, and allied health.
